ELECTRICAL POWER SUPPLY
Autoflow to Master Fan/Heater Unit Interconnect
The Master Fan/Heater Unit is the only fan
and heater in a single fan unit. In two fan units
it is the fan/heater with the airswitch, plenum
temperature sensor, and grain temperature sensor
connected to it. DO NOT run the control wires
for the Master Fan/Heater in the same conduit
as the power wires for the fan motor. To wire
the Master Fan/Heater Unit to the Autoflow
Control Box do the following.
Important!
NOTE: Do NOT use solid wire for
interconnections.
NOTE: A shielded 16 gauge cable is
recommended for use on the network
connection. The network wires for this
configuration are attached to terminals number
4 and 5. Ground each end of the shielded cable
to the housing. A shielded 16 gauge 2 wire cable
can be purchased from GSI. Part # WR-16 /
2S.
1) Run five (5) control wires from the
Autoflow Control Box to the Master
Fan/Heater Unit.
2) Connect the wires as shown in figure 19.
